I've been getting deeply into "Through The Hedgerow: A Roleplaying Game of Rustic Fantasy" where you play a combination of mortals and spirits defending "The Old Shires" of England against the forces of The Dark. A bit Susan Cooper/Alan Garner in its composition, for tone, but very clever and rich.
